RNTY cuts monthly dividend 2.79% to $0.488 per share
YieldMax Target 12 Real Estate Option Income ETF (RNTY) reduces monthly payout to $0.488, ex-date Sept. 2, 2026.

YieldMax Target 12 Real Estate Option Income ETF (RNTY) has announced a reduction in its monthly dividend. The new payment of $0.4880 per share represents a 2.79% decrease from the previous $0.5020, with the ex-dividend date set for September 2, 2026.
The numbers
This cut follows a series of recent monthly payments that have fluctuated slightly: April 8, 2026: $0.494; May 6, 2026: $0.507; June 3, 2026: $0.499; July 8, 2026: $0.503; August 5, 2026: $0.502; and now September 2, 2026: $0.488. The ETF's trailing twelve-month (TTM) dividend per share stands at $6.0000, translating to a TTM yield of 12.54% based on the current price of $47.86. RNTY has no long-term dividend growth record; its 5-year CAGR is not applicable, and it has zero consecutive years of increases, reflecting its variable monthly distribution policy.
What it means for income investors
For an investor holding 100 shares, the new monthly rate implies an annualized income of $585.60 (100 shares × $0.488 × 12 months), down from $602.40 at the previous rate. This adjustment aligns with the fund's strategy of distributing option income, which can vary monthly.
